声色 聲色 shēng​sè
voice and facial expression
A person's voice and countenance when speaking, often used to describe emotional reactions or the lack thereof; see also 不露声色 bù​lù​shēng​sè
music and women
(literary) Indulgent entertainment involving music and beautiful women, often implying a life of debauchery or excess
vitality
(Mainland China) Energy, spirit, or vitality, such as in a performance or event
news
(archaic) News or information about a situation
physiognomy
(archaic) The art of reading a person's character or fortune from their voice and facial features
